Unicorn Wars’ new clip shows the brutality of a unicorn vs. teddy war

What is the cost of war?

Unicorn Wars heads to theaters on March 10th, and its latest trailer shows just how brutal and bloody a war between two of the most adorable creatures, teddy bears and unicorns, can be!

“It’s “Bambi meets Apocalypse Now” in this provocative and strangely beautiful horror comedy from acclaimed filmmaker and illustrator Alberto Vazquez (Birdboy: The Forgotten Children), who uses its outrageous candy-colored premise to explore religious zealotry, the tortured legacies of military fascism, and the depths of the soul.”

“For ages, teddy bears have been locked in an ancestral war against their sworn enemy, the unicorns, with the promise that victory will complete the prophecy and usher in a new era. Aggressive, confident teddy bear Bluey and his sensitive, withdrawn brother Tubby could not be more different. As the rigors and humiliation of teddy bear bootcamp turn to the psychedelic horrors of a combat tour in the Magic Forest, their complicated history and increasingly strained relationship will come to determine the fate of the entire war.”

via GKIDS.com

Unicorn Wars is a Spanish-French horror comedy film written and directed by Alberto Vázquez. Set during a war between racist teddy bears and environmentalist unicorns, it is the story of two teddy bear siblings seeking their mother’s approval.

Unicorn Wars is being brought to North American theaters thanks to the amazing folks over at GKIDS.

Unicorn Wars will premiere in theaters on March 10th. To learn more and to get your ticket, you can head to the official site.
